Lili Elbe was a transsexual woman and one of the first identifiable recipients of male to female sex reassignment surgery.

Elagabalus - Empress of Rome (218AD - 222AD) is reported to have been the first person wrongly born with male parts to have been given a vagina through surgery. If this is true, Elagabalus would have been the first Empress of Rome. What is confirmed, is Elagabalus put out a reward for any surgeon who could give her a vagina. Who was the first person to get facial plastic surgery?

The first person to undergo facial plastic surgery, was a chap called Walter Yeo. Walter was a soldier in the First World War. He became injured whilst manning a gun on the war ship called 'HMS Warspite', in 1916. Sir Harold Gillies, who became the first man to use skin grafting treated Walter in 1917. SIr Harold later became known as "the father of plastic surgery". This skin grafting was know as 'tubed pedical', taking skin from undamaged areas of the body.


What is used in the process of removing male genitals in a transgender person?

To remove male genitals in a trans-gender operation aka ( sex reassignment surgery). People have this done when they feel they were born the wrong sex and wish to correct it by having their genitals replaced with the opposite sex. The first step is prior to surgery the individual has some kind of hormone therapy. There may be some other plastic surgery such as breast augmentation. Then there is usually a combination of surgeries performed, Penectomy, Orchiectomy, and some form of vaginoplasty.
